Completion rate, upper secondary education, rural, middle quintile in Peru
Peru: Completion rate, upper secondary education, rural, middle quintile was 78.0% in 2023. ▲ Rising
Completion rate, upper secondary education, rural, middle quintile in Peru, 2000–2023
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Peru recorded 78.0% for completion rate, upper secondary education, rural, middle quintile in 2023.
That represents a change of down 1.0% on the previous year and up 30.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, completion rate, upper secondary education, rural, middle quintile in Peru peaked at 78.8% in 2022 and was at its lowest, 22.1%, in 2003.
Peru ranks 5th of 36 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 24 years of available data.
Completion rate, upper secondary education, rural, middle quintile in Peru,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 29.2% | — |
| 2001 | 27.5% | -5.8% |
| 2002 | 24.3% | -11.6% |
| 2003 | 22.1% | -9.1% |
| 2004 | 27.7% | +25.3% |
| 2005 | 29.8% | +7.6% |
| 2006 | 33.6% | +12.8% |
| 2007 | 37.4% | +11.3% |
| 2008 | 42.7% | +14.2% |
| 2009 | 41.9% | -1.9% |
| 2010 | 45.7% | +9.1% |
| 2011 | 55.0% | +20.4% |
| 2012 | 51.2% | -6.9% |
| 2013 | 59.8% | +16.8% |
| 2014 | 55.8% | -6.7% |
| 2015 | 62.5% | +12.0% |
| 2016 | 57.7% | -7.7% |
| 2017 | 67.0% | +16.1% |
| 2018 | 76.1% | +13.6% |
| 2019 | 72.0% | -5.4% |
| 2020 | 73.1% | +1.5% |
| 2021 | 65.6% | -10.3% |
| 2022 | 78.8% | +20.1% |
| 2023 | 78.0% | -1.0% |
